本文参考有关文章并结合自己数天的排坑工作,现总结如下,目前可通过这种方式实现系统克隆的系统支持Ubuntu14.04-16.04。
【注意】:
1. 制作sblive文件以及向U盘写入时,一定要在正常的Ubuntu内核中(一般来说系统默认的是第一个启动项)!!
在前期多次尝试中,制作sblive文件成功,但向U盘写入时提示“Live镜像写入被中止,解压Live系统文件时发生了一个错误。”
后来经过反复尝试和验证,发现在进入系统时,没有选择正常的第一个Ubuntu启动项,而是选择了因安装CSITool而生成的Linux 4.2.0内核。
当把系统切换回正常内核时,会发现重新制作的sblive文件比在4.2.0内核下制作的文件要小,并且能够向U盘中写入成功。
2. 向目标主机插入克隆后的U盘之前一定要开机重启!!
不然无法进入正常的装机界面,显示的装机界面和本文的不一样,而且“安装GRUB2引导程序”的位置显示“禁用”,无法成功安装。
文章目录
一、源系统打包
1.1 安装Systemback
1.1.1 添加源
sudo add-apt-repository ppa:nemh/systemback
源添加成功提示如下:
1.1.2 安装Systemback
sudo apt-get update
sudo apt-get install systemback unionfs-fuse
按Y键进行下一步